python的官网: https://www.python.org 请参照官网进行安装, python是解释型语言,需要解释器( 把Python得语法解释成二进制) 建议使用: Ipython进行代码测试,python3.6+ (安装过程是使用pip3进行安装) CPython C语言写得IPyth ...
分类:
编程语言 时间:
2018-04-06 17:31:59
阅读次数:
156
参考帖子 http://www.cnblogs.com/dkblog/archive/2013/03/20/2970738.html ...
分类:
编程语言 时间:
2018-04-06 17:32:12
阅读次数:
133
复用代码,即使用已经开发并调试好的类。组合和继承是两种实现方法。 组合语法: 在新类中创建现有类的对象。该方法只是复用了现有代码的功能,而非它的形式。 组合的例子随处可见,这里不举例说明。但书中特意强调了toString方法。 每一个非基本类型的对象都有一个toString方法,因为每一个类都是继承 ...
分类:
编程语言 时间:
2018-04-06 17:32:54
阅读次数:
147
参考帖子 https://www.cnblogs.com/xcblogs-python/p/5727238.html https://www.cnblogs.com/haq5201314/p/8728016.html ...
分类:
编程语言 时间:
2018-04-06 17:33:03
阅读次数:
133
1 import numpy 2 import matplotlib.pyplot as plt 3 from pylab import * 4 5 6 map_grid = numpy.full((20, 20), int(10), dtype=numpy.int8) 7 # print(map_... ...
分类:
编程语言 时间:
2018-04-06 17:33:27
阅读次数:
204
Astronomers often examine star maps where stars are represented by points on a plane and each star has Cartesian coordinates. Let the level of a star ...
分类:
编程语言 时间:
2018-04-06 17:33:37
阅读次数:
180
例: from collections import deque q = deque([], 3) q.append(1) q.append(2) q.append(3) print(q) 输出:deque([1, 2, 3]) q.append(4) print(q) 输出:deque([2, 3 ...
分类:
编程语言 时间:
2018-04-06 17:34:39
阅读次数:
209
什么是K近邻? K近邻一种非参数学习的算法,可以用在分类问题上,也可以用在回归问题上。 什么是非参数学习? 一般而言,机器学习算法都有相应的参数要学习,比如线性回归模型中的权重参数和偏置参数,SVM的C和gamma参数,而这些参数的学习又依赖一定的学习策略。相比较而言,k近邻算法可以说是最简单,也是 ...
分类:
编程语言 时间:
2018-04-06 17:34:49
阅读次数:
136
Java中String一旦赋值将无法修改,每次对String值的修改都是返回新的String。 如何在不创建新的String对象的情况下,对String的值进行修改呢? String类中的包含一个字段 这个value中保存String的值。企图对String的修改,其实就是对value的修改。 首先 ...
分类:
编程语言 时间:
2018-04-06 17:35:25
阅读次数:
236
属性可以将值与特定的类、结构体或者是枚举联系起来。存储属性会存储常量或变量作为实例的一部分,反之计算属性会计算(而不是存储)值。总之,属性也可以与类型本身相关联。这种属性就是所谓的类型属性。另外,你也可以定义属性观察器来检查属性中值的变化,这样你就可以用自定义的行为来响应。 ...
分类:
编程语言 时间:
2018-04-06 17:35:50
阅读次数:
168
执行过程 ...
分类:
编程语言 时间:
2018-04-06 17:36:13
阅读次数:
176
Django模板系统 官方文档 常用语法 只需要记两种特殊符号: {{ }}和 {% %} 变量相关的用{{}},逻辑相关的用{%%}。 变量 {{ 变量名 }} 变量名由字母数字和下划线组成。 点(.)在模板语言中有特殊的含义,用来获取对象的相应属性值。 几个例子: view中代码: 模板中支持的 ...
分类:
编程语言 时间:
2018-04-06 17:36:24
阅读次数:
200
一、静态代理和动态代理对比: 1、静态代理书写要求: 1)被装饰者和装饰者需要实现同一接口或者实现同一个类。 2)装饰者要有被装饰者的引用。 3)需要加强的方法进行加强。 4)不需要加强的方法,执行原方法。 2、动态代理方法 在项目运行的时候,生成一个代理的对象,对方法进行增强。 2种方式: 1)j ...
分类:
编程语言 时间:
2018-04-06 17:38:18
阅读次数:
131
1.2 while 首先,我们检验变量running是否为True,然后执行后面的 while-块 。在执行了这块程序之后,再次检验条件,在这个例子中,条件是running变量。如果它是真的,我们再次执行while-块,否则,我们继续执行可选的else-块,并接着执行下一个语句。 当while循环条 ...
分类:
编程语言 时间:
2018-04-06 17:39:44
阅读次数:
159
1、概念:SpringBoot 整合 Redis 2、背景 Redis 的数据库的整合在 java 里面提供的官方工具包:jedis,所以即便你现在使用的是 SpringBoot,那么也继续使用此开发包。 2.1、RedisTemplate 模版操作 在 Spring 支持的 Redis 操作之中提 ...
分类:
编程语言 时间:
2018-04-06 18:33:44
阅读次数:
217
学习资源http://spring.io/http://projects.spring.io/spring-framework/ Spring:是一个轻量级的控制反转(IOC)面向切面(AOP)的容器框架包含并管理应用对象的配置和生命周期,这个意义上是一种容器 DI:依赖注入,是IOC得一种实现方式 ...
分类:
编程语言 时间:
2018-04-06 18:34:02
阅读次数:
177
java线程分两种:用户线程和daemon线程。daemon线程或进程就是守护线程或者进程,但是java中所说的daemon线程和linux中的daemon是有一点区别的。 linux中的daemon进程实际是指运行在后台提供某种服务的进程,例如cron服务的crond、提供http服务的httpd ...
分类:
编程语言 时间:
2018-04-06 18:34:26
阅读次数:
234
提示NOTICE 时间:2018/04/06 主题:Ubuntu 下CAFFE框架 主角:Jupyter Notebook 简介: Jupyter Notebook(此前被称为 IPython notebook)是一个交互式笔记本,支持运行 40 多种编程语言。 Jupyter Notebook 的 ...
分类:
编程语言 时间:
2018-04-06 18:35:03
阅读次数:
184
参考帖子: https://www.cnblogs.com/dkblog/archive/2011/08/26/2155018.html https://www.cnblogs.com/yyds/p/6901864.html ...
分类:
编程语言 时间:
2018-04-06 18:35:11
阅读次数:
150
一、 Python介绍 python的创始人为吉多·范罗苏姆(Guido van Rossum)。1989年的圣诞节期间,Guido开始写能够解释Python语言语法的解释器。Python这个名字,来自Guido所挚爱的电视剧Monty Python’s Flying Circus。他希望这个新的叫 ...
分类:
编程语言 时间:
2018-04-06 18:35:43
阅读次数:
215